How much tax will you pay on a salary of $155,195 in Newfoundland and Labrador?

If you earn $155,195 per year in Newfoundland and Labrador, Canada, you will pay $56,882 in taxes.

What is the net salary after tax for a $155,195 salary in Newfoundland and Labrador, Canada?

Your net salary after tax in Newfoundland and Labrador, Canada is $98,313 per year, or $8,193 per month.

What tax rate applies to a $155,195 salary in Newfoundland and Labrador?

Your average tax rate is 36.7% and your marginal tax rate is 45.1%. This marginal tax rate means that any additional income will be taxed at this rate. For example, if your salary increases by $100, $45.1 will be taxed; as a result, your net pay will increase by only $54.9.
